You're right -- if each participant has different EV files then you can't
use the GUI to process them all at the same time. I typically script these
things (as you mentioned in your previous email) but that does require at
least a passing familiarity with Unix. I know it's a pain, but if you're
planning to do much fMRI, it's probably well worth your while to invest the
time to learn the scripting. It will save enormous time in the long
run. On the other hand, if this is a one-off study, I'd just bite the
bullet and use the GUI for each participant.
For what it's worth, you can't run the design.fsf file directly, you need
to call it with feat:
% feat design.fsf
